Titan Stainless 5SGTSG-12 Sneeze Guard 60"W Single-sided
| Manufacturer | Titan Stainless |
|---|---|
| Model Number | 5SGTSG-12 |
| Manufacturer Part # | 5SGTSG-12 |
| Type | Single-sided |
| Width (side - side) | 56" - 61" |
| Frame Construction | Stainless Steel |
| Height | 20" |
| Width | 60" |
| Depth | 12" |
| Weight | 47 lbs |
| NSF | Yes |

The Titan Stainless 5SGTSG-12 Sneeze Guard 60"W Single-sided is a meticulously crafted sneeze guard designed to meet the stringent requirements of the food service industry. Featuring a 60-inch width, this guard provides ample coverage, ensuring a hygienic barrier between food and potential contaminants. The sneeze guard is constructed with a 1/4-inch tempered glass top, offering both durability and clarity for unobstructed visibility and ease of cleaning. The framework is composed of 1-1/2-inch all-welded square stainless steel tubing, providing robust support and stability, which makes it ideal for high-traffic environments. Its stainless steel construction not only enhances durability but also ensures a sleek, professional appearance suitable for various commercial settings. Additionally, the Titan Stainless 5SGTSG-12 is NSF certified, assuring that it meets public health standards and is safe for use in food preparation areas.
